I dealt with this situation a while ago, and ended up just having each track being bounced as audio, even the MIDI stuff. I don't remember specifics, except that when we tried to bring in MIDI and audio from Logic X, it did have a synch issue. I didn't have time to try to look into it further though to try to find the cause.

I trade songs with people who write in Logic and GB. I worked out how to duplicate a GB song in DP and posted it (see link below). The same process will work for Logic.

If all you want to do is move basic MIDI and Audio tracks back and forth, the export and import functions in DP and Logic work fine. It usually best to ensure that every track starts at the very start of the sequence so you never have to worry about them not syncing. Just export and import multitrack MIDI files, and drag and drop the audio files from the audio folders that both Logic and DP have in their project folders.

If you need to replicate VI sounds and mix automation, you need to follow the more complicated process in the link. Because a lot of Logic sounds are likely to be in EXS24, it's good to have a VI like MachFive that can import the EXS sounds.
